Comment by cortesoft
4 hours ago
No, I wasn’t saying the human player would report them, I am saying the game itself would. If the game receives an update from another player showing them in a location that is too far away from their previous spot, for example, the client would know the other client is cheating, and would report it automatically.
That's pretty redundant then, and also subject to abuse. Server state is already an authoritative source of truth, and the server itself should be doing behavioral analysis (which many do, it's not enough). In real-life conditions of most games, what you see, what server sees, and what each other client sees are entirely different and unrelated things.